weird bumps after edits

WinsomeWorksWinsomeWorks Registered Users Posts: 1,935 Major grins
edited February 9, 2010 in Bug Reporting
A couple editing tools are bumping me back to the wrong place all day today, and yesterday as well. After I crop a photo, it used to take me back to that same photo in the gallery. Now it takes me back to the first photo in the gallery-- a pain, if the photo I was working on was on page 3. The other even more unusual bump is: When using "Tools > Color Effects > Tanning Salon, if I click to "tan" the photo, I get bumped all the way to SmugMug's homepage, not even my own. Then I have to navigate all the way back to the gallery I was working in. Sorry I forgot to mention these things yesterday (well, it may have been late yesterday, anyway...)
